Role Archetypes

Fantasy Hero Roles & Archetypes

Understanding TFT role archetypes is essential for any multiplayer strategy guide. The right mix of tanks, assassins, mages, supports, and marksmen transforms decent boards into true clutch lineups.

Frontline Tanks

Guardians • Wardens • Bruisers

Tank heroes soak burst damage, anchor your frontline, and buy time for carries to unleash their abilities. In clutch scenarios, a single tank ultimate or shield can flip a Hungarian ranked lobby fight.

  • Prioritise defensive traits and items like armor, MR, and damage reduction.
  • Position to intercept assassins and protect your backline fantasy mages.
  • Draft at least 2–3 frontliners in every competitive gameplay composition.

Assassins & Divers

Backline killers • Flank specialists

Assassin-style heroes deliver explosive damage to enemy carries. They are the purest expression of a clutch pick: one crit chain can erase a board in seconds.

  • Ideal when Hungary meta favours fragile backline carries or immobile mages.
  • Spike with crit, AD, and attack-speed items in tactical RPG fashion.
  • Draft as counterpicks when opponents ignore backline protection.

Mages & Artillery Carries

High-impact abilities • Burst or control

Mages channel powerful spells that decide rounds with a single cast. In TFT, these units embody fantasy strategy game design: mana, positioning, and synergy all converge into game-winning ultimates.

  • Protect them with tanks and crowd control to guarantee spell uptime.
  • Optimise mana generation and survivability via items and augments.
  • Perfect for Hungary players who prefer slower, macro-heavy gameplay.

Supports & Enchanters

Buffs • Shields • Utility

Support heroes rarely top the damage charts, but they quietly enable clutch play after clutch play: cleansing CC, amplifying carries, and stabilising streaks in long tournaments.

  • Slot into most TFT comps without disrupting trait lines.
  • Crucial in late-game lobbies where burst damage saturates the meta.
  • Excellent situational picks versus heavy control or poke lineups.

Marksmen & Hyper Carries

Sustained DPS • Scaling threats

Marksman-style units scale hard with items and traits, shredding both tanks and squishies. When itemised correctly, they dominate game tier lists and shape the entire lobby with their presence.

  • Best used in comps with solid peel and crowd control.
  • Reward good economy management and long-term planning.
  • Core identity for many Hungary favourite ladder compositions.

Specialists & Tech Picks

Anti-shield • Anti-heal • Disruption

Specialist heroes are rarely auto-included, but in the right lobby they are game-winning counterpicks. These situational units punish specific meta lineups and open creative tactical options.

  • Use as 1–2 slot techs versus shields, summons, or sustain.
  • Keep in mind during scouting and high-stakes tournament play.
  • Often the final piece that turns a strong board into a clutch composition.

Synergies & Team Compositions

Building Synergy-Driven Clutch Comps

TFT rewards players who see beyond individual units. Combining heroes with complementary traits, classes, and factions unlocks powerful bonuses that elevate entire boards, not just single carries.

Core Synergy Principles

  • Trait Breakpoints: Aim for the strongest breakpoints you can maintain without destroying your economy. Sometimes 4–6 units of a trait outperform chasing a fragile 8-unit dream.
  • Vertical vs. Horizontal: Vertical traits (many of the same type) grant overwhelming power, while horizontal mixes provide flexibility and counterplay.
  • Item-Hero Harmony: Build compositions around your strongest items, then plug in heroes whose synergies and abilities maximise those items.

Counterpicks & Situational Heroes

Out-Drafting Opponents with Smart Counterpicks

Mastering counter-drafting turns average TFT players into lobby dominators. Situational heroes shine when specifically aimed at enemy win conditions, making them some of the most clutch picks in the entire game.

Anti-Heal & Sustain Breakers

When lobbies lean into lifesteal or healing supports, you need heroes and traits that apply grievous wounds or healing reduction. These units rarely top global game tier lists but are MVPs in the right matchup.

  • Scout regularly to confirm if multiple players are running heavy sustain.
  • Slot in 1–2 anti-heal sources; more is usually overkill.
  • Combine with burst damage for instant deletions.

Shield & Tank Busters

When frontline walls stall every fight, bring armour shred, magic shred, or max-health damage. These counterpicks keep your DPS efficient and prevent slow, HP-draining losses.

  • Focus on abilities that scale off enemy max HP or penetrate defenses.
  • Excellent in longer games common in Hungary's night queues.
  • Pair with mana and survivability so they can repeatedly cast.

Backline Disruptors

Versus fragile, immobile carries, backline disruptors—hookers, knock-ups, or teleports—can single-handedly win the fight. These heroes embody the Clutch Pick philosophy of targeted tactical pressure.

  • Adjust positioning each stage based on lobby scouting.
  • Especially valuable in top-4 endgames where every round is lethal.
  • Synergise with assassins for full backline collapse.
